...
Info | ||
---|---|---|
| ||
Na zoznámenie sa so základmi konfigurovania komunikácií slúžia aj tieto nahrávky z webinára dostupné na YouTube:
Odporúčame aj blogblogy: A nasledujúce kapitoly v dokumentácii: Štruktúra systému D2000 a Dynamický objektový dátový model - DODM. |
Architektúra
Komunikáciu v D2000 zabezpečuje proces D2000 KOM. Ten má ako potomkov komunikačné linky (sériové, TCP, UDP, OPC, súborové ...), tie majú potomkov komunikačné stanice (na ktorých sa definuje komunikačný protokol) a komunikačné stanice majú potomkov merané body.
...
Info | ||
---|---|---|
| ||
Redundancia KOM procesu - inštančné procesy. KOM proces môže byť spustený aj v inštančnom (tieňovom) režime - vtedy viacero KOM procesov je pripojených k jednému D2000 Serveru ako inštancie (č. 1, 2 ... až 15) toho istého KOM procesu (napr. [1]_REMOTE.KOM, [2]_REMOTE.KOM - viď štartovací parameter /W). Jedna inštancia je aktívna (komunikuje), ostatné pasívne. Viac informácii viď kapitola Redundancia komunikácie. |
Komunikačné objekty sa konfigujujú v nástroji D2000 Cnf.
...
Nakoniec sa konfigurujú merané body - rodičom meraného bodu je komunikačná stanica. Meranému bodu je nutné definovať typ (vstup/výstup typu digitálna/analógová/celočíselná/absolútny čas/relatívny čas hodnota). Na meranom bode je možné konfigurovať filtre, prevod na technické jednotky, procesné alarmy a ďalšie parametre.
Na meraných bodoch je možné konfigurovať aj stavový text (prevod čísla na textovú konštantu pri zobrazení) a transformačnú paletu (určuje štandardný formát pri zobrazovaní, pokiaľ nie je zmenený formátovacou maskou).
KOM proces vykonáva primárne spracovanie hodnôt meraných bodov. Detaily závisia od typu hodnoty (analógová, celočíselná, logická, štvorstavová, textová):
- Konverzia na technické jednotky (Bez konverzie/ Lineárna konverzia/ Polynomická konverzia/ Konverzia Pt100)
- Filtrácia hodnoty (Bez filtra/ Filter 1. rádu/ Hodnota mimo medzí je nedefinovaná/ Hodnota neprekročí medzu).
- Filtrácia potlačenia kmitania okolo hodnoty.
- Filtrácia podľa nastaveného pásma citlivosti.
- Kontrola stavu medzí hodnoty.
- Inverzia hodnoty (logická hodnota)
Pre niektoré protokoly je možné aktivovať čítanie historických hodnôt (napr. uložených v elektromeroch alebo dataloggeroch) príkazom GETOLDVAL. Príkladom takých protokolov sú OPC, DLMS/COSEM, IEC 62056-21:2002 Serial, Datalogger ESC8800, Datalogger ESC8816, ELGAS-2 (CP II) alebo IEC 870-5-104.
Info | ||
---|---|---|
| ||
Ladenie komunikácie: na tej istej konfiguračnej záložke ako sa nastavuje kategória linky, sa dá nastaviť aj Sledovanie komunikácie - na disk, prípadne na obrazovku (obrazovka procesu sa dá zobraziť nástrojom D2000 System Console. Niektoré protokoly majú rôzne parametre, ktorými je možné zvýšiť úroveň logovania (napr. MODBUS Client má parameter protokolu Full Debug, IEC 870-5-104 protokol má parametre Debug Input a Debug Output). Zapnutie dodatočných ladiacich informácií pre konkrétny meraný bod/body je možné tell príkazom DI ON <maska>. |
Info | ||
---|---|---|
| ||
|